Man shot and killed for his bakkie

The victim was shot during the struggle for the key – police.

A 32-year-old man was shot and killed on Dlomo Street, Bekkersdal on Tuesday September 14.

According to the police, the incident happened at approximately 19:15 when two thugs shot the victim and stole his Isuzu bakkie with registration JF 30 DD GP.

Reportedly the victim and his younger brother were walking towards the bakkie that was parked outside their yard when two armed men appeared out of nowhere. One of them tried to grab the key from the ignition,” Bekkersdal Police spokesperson Sergeant Linkie Lefakane said.

The victim was shot during the struggle for the key, and he died instantly from the multiple gunshot wounds.

“A case of murder and hijacking has been opened. We are appealing to the community for any information regarding the incident, but we urge the public not to attempt to apprehend the suspects as they’re armed and dangerous,” Lefakane said.
